Have now spent a holiday for 8 days at this hotel and there are really a lot of great features that this hotel has to offer.||||I start with just a few things that didn´t meet full satisfaction.||On the contrary to what the hotel writes everyone need to put towels on the syunbeds they want to use during the day. There is no other option If you want one. The first morning I was "late"(i e directly after breakfast) and didn’t “pre-book” and when asking the lifeguards about free sunbeds they wasn´t able to find any. When asking them to try to get a pair of beds for us they helped us with this immediately. Very thankful for that. The other mornings I did like everyone else: put towels on sunbeds not later than 9 o´clock.||The information when we did arrive could have been better, but on the other hand the reception could help us and were very helpful with all our needs. ||We had a 2 room apartment in Helios, the cheapest of all the different room options. The only thing we could see were the doors of the apartments opposite. Not very uplifting, but we really didn´t mind. There´s a lot of better options but you´ll see the pool area and the sea quite a lot anyway. The Room was satisfying enough, the AC was quiet and worked well, and the same with Wifi. You need to reconnect now and then but that’s OK.|||| Pool area near Helios perfect for families with children. Crowded at times yes but nice to have some slides. ||We had all inclusive all meals at Helios except one, due to an accident in the kitchen. The dinner we ate at Fino Restaurant & Grill were not satisfying at all. A lot the couses were missing, and the staff were very unprepared of the situation. Otherwise the buffet food were much better than we expected. Varied and well cooked. Great! The beer and white wine is allright, the rosé and red wine were awful really. Tasted them a few times, but .....no!||||Location is good. Just opposite is a grocery store, right outside there´s a busstop that take you to Rhodes Town in about 10 minutes for just 2 Euro. We used a car hire 1 km away, Kalithea Rent a car, Best prices, all included, The we booked were upgraded and delivered to the hotel at no extra cost. Splendid. ||The staff every where is brilliant, nice, smiling and makes your holiday even better.||||All in all it´s a lovely stay and were very satisfied. Would...

This was our first trip to Rhodos. Having spent many holidays on Crete in the past years, we decided it was time to try something else. So we booked a stay here for a week.

A lot of steps had been taken due to COVID-19 still being widespread. All staff wore facemasks. You could not pick up food or drink yourself at the buffet. You told the staff what you wanted and they gave it to you. You were told to keep a certain distance to "strangers". Around the island, in shops an taxis/public transportation, you were required to wear facemasks as well.

The hotel was quite good. Clean room (ours was no. 1920) which had amble space and a fairly sized terrazzo. Small kitchen with large fridge/freezer was great for storing drinks we had purchased in the nearby supermarket (cheaper than the hotel one).

Food was fine too. We were always able to find something tasty in the buffet, lunch and breakfast. Pool areas were great too. Bars had okay selection of drinks. We had bought the all-inclusive package and you got a fair selection of cocktails to choose from.

Al staff were very helpful and pleasant. The location was fine in regards to the beach. It wasn't a very sandy beach, more like fine pebbles, but it was still great. Nearby where two very nice beach bars, which of course wasn't included in the hotel, but we visited them several times anyway (they had great cocktails too!) and it was nice to be close to them.

A fairly stocked and priced supermarket was just across the street from the hotel which was nice too. Transfer from the airport was about 25 minutes with bus which was great, since we've tried 3 hours transfers in the past and wanted to avoid that.

Rhodes town was about 10 minutes away with a cab ride that cost 8 euro. Old town was a great place to snoop around and enjoy.

The only real con to this hotel was location as in there were little to see or experience in the close vicinity. But apart from that, I can only...

We spent a week at Sunwing kallithea with our two kids aged 1 and 3 during an extreme heat season.

We stayed in the Poseidon area which we enjoyed a lot. The room was very spacious and comfortable. We enjoyed the Nespresso and sunrise view every morning. The cleaning of the room was done daily and it was okay. The age was visible a little bit on the toilet area but it was acceptable.

We had an all inclusive deal and we were happy to not take the all inclusive premium deal because the value would have not been worth the money. Costas is a nice place to go and get food from if you are in Poseidon but the menu is frankly interesting. Better to walk to the buffet restaurant which is not that far.

In general the buffet food itself was okay with some meals being particularly good on some days.

The snacks were often quite poor, especially in the fino restaurant. The service was better and much faster in the Helios pool bar.

While the rooms had proper AC, the common areas lacked it. It was very unpleasant to dine in the buffet restaurant or grab snacks in the pool bars. It was also very upsetting to see the staff working under +40C without AC and pulling very long days. It is not something I would like to support.

The beach while lovely has sunbeds explored by a private person. This person wears a hotel shirt but don't be surprised if you get asked money for the sunbeds.

During our stay the hotel was pumping dirty and smelly water to the beach near the Costas kitchen. This was happening very early in the morning and late evening. After my departure I got a confirmation by the blue flag association that the pipe was indeed leaking and and corrective action was taken by the hotel. Worth checking with the hotel if it has been indeed been fixed if you plan...

Overall very happy with our stay at Sunwing Kallithea. 2 weeks went by fast and we had a relaxing and fun time. Positives: * very clean hotel both rooms and facilities * modern touch meets Greek style * very friendly and helpful staff, especially in the reception * good supply of towels * free WiFi everywhere * beautiful views of the ocean from every restaurant * clean beach and waters * although all inclusive is offered, there is every possibility to buy your own food and cook it in your room/ apartment * tasteful food * Many different types of swimming pools to choose from * good paths for a stroller almost everywhere within the hotel complex Negatives: * there is no sign outside the door that says “do not disturb” and the cleaning ladies (although very friendly) many times knocked once and went in. * the time the cleaning could be done was from 10.00 am to 15.00 pm which stressed us out because we never knew when they could come. * once checked in there were no assistance to find our room or help with our bags. This is a big problem! The hotel is quite large and difficult to navigate and we arrived late 23.00 pm, with an 8 month old baby and 3 large bags. Many families had difficulties with this. There should definitely be some golf cars driving your bags to the room, to say the least. * we would have appreciated an information sheet in the room that clearly states time of meals, cleaning days, etc * if you wanted your bed sheets changed, you had to remove them yourself. We understand it’s for the environments sake but there should be a sign in the room that you could put on the bed, if you wanted them changed. To remove them yourself is so not vacation mood. * charging 16 euro / week for a baby chair is annoying quite frankly.

So much to unpack in one post but I can say this was a really great week spent in sun and fun! Service everywhere was super great and friendly, the rooms were cleaned everyday very well and beds made. Room was Lollo & Bernie Suite with a terrace towards one of the 3 pools. Suite included some kid toys, kitchenette, ice maker in the freezer etc. Kids slept on the corner sofa nicely and the living room and bedroom was divided with a pull out door. The actual bed was comfy. Room also had air conditioning. There two TVs in the room, one of them had a chrome cast as well. We had all inclusive premium which worked well for us; we could eat and drink freely in all the 3 restaurants and pool bars. Food was a bit mediocre at times but it was definitely edible. Restaurants had great locations, very picture worthy. Only thing I could count as a little minus was the pool water temperature which was 23-25 depending on the time of day. But the sea was 5min walk and sea temperature was about 27 degrees so that was nice. There were kid activities almost everyday and sport opportunities. Location of this resort was great too, about 30min bus drive from the airport and about 20min taxi drive to the Rhodes centre and it only cost 10eur per way.
